MASON ON TARGET FOR RISING UNITED

- BY DARREN WELLS

IF Manchester United needed any evidence that their fortunes may be changing, an emphatic victory at Molineux against a team heading in the opposite direction was perhaps just the tonic.

A fifth away league game unbeaten, their first time scoring four goals on the road in over 18 months, and just one point separating United from a spot in the top four.

Even Jean-Ricner Bellegarde scoring Wolves' first goal since October - 598 minutes ago - could not stop the Red Devils from romping to a win that was always coming.

That is the sort of stat that would have haunted United in recent times.

But they were helped by the fact that Wolves - now on their worst ever Premier League run - are in freefall.

Rob Edwards dream job could quickly be turning into a nightmare as his side's hopeless defending allowed United to run riot.
